Occupational medicine in the People's Republic of China
Abstract:
The Chinese are engaged in an intensive campaign to modernize the nation by the year 2000, and occupational medical problems are proliferating. The Chinese are meeting these problems by establishing occupational disease hospitals and research institutes and by working through public health agencies for prevention and correction. The report, based on a visit in October 1979, describes in detail some of these efforts and calls attention to the opportunity for a U.S.-Chinese exchange program.
